Boy, did I learn a lot when I moved in with KC fourteen months ago. Here's a few things I learned the hard way:

  • Internet is expensive! I had no idea I would be paying $60+ a month just to be on the internet. I definitely took that for granted when I was using my brother's and friend's hotspots.
  • The bills never end. I swear, as soon as I get them all scheduled for payment, the next month's bills are in the mailbox. I feel like all I do is pay for utilities.
  • Having a cool house isn't worth the high energy bill. OMG! I didn't expect a/c to cost $200+ in the summer to keep the house cool enough to where you aren't sweating on the couch. We invested in box fans and got our bill a little lower.
  • Cleaning never ends either. Keeping a house clean is harder than it looks, especially when you also work full time. Major props to my mom who always kept a clean home for all of us.
  • Making the bed just makes the whole room look better. I never understood why my mom always insisted that I make my bed everyday when I was just going to mess it up again that night, but now I know. It just makes everything better, even if there's stuff on the floor.
